3. Illustrative examples

3.1 Digital realization of the MLI

Let's consider here the case of a three-phase voltage inverter whose control signals are generated by a PWM (pulse width modulation) process with carrier as shown in figure 8 . The aim of PWM control of a voltage inverter is to impose, at each carrier chopping period, an average voltage across each machine phase equal to its reference voltage.
